Ceramic Reptile Vase Bofajans Ewald Dahlskog, Sweden, 1940s
About the Item
Ceramic vase with forms of reptile skin, made in wonderful shape and glaze. Made in the 1930s-1940s at Bofajans and designed by Ewald Dahlskog.
Condition: Scratches and wear at one or two places. Otherwise very good condition.
Measures: H 24 cm D 15 cm.
